LEADERSHIP IS ALSO BY CALLING TO ALLAAH WITH WHAT HE HAS COMMANDED Just as HE, free from all imperfections, has linked leadership in the religion with patience and certainty, the aayah' also contains two further principles: (i) The first: Calling to Allaah and to the guidance of His creation. (ii) The second: Guiding them with what HE has commanded, upon the tongue of His Messenger, not what is demanded by their intellects, opinions, political manoeuvres, tastes and the blind-following of their predecessors, without any proof from ALLAH. Because He said: ... giving guidance under Our Command, when they were patient ... [Soorah as-Sajdah (32):24]. FOUR PRINCIPLES So these are the four principles that the aayah contains: The First Principle: Patience-and that is restraining the soul from the prohibitions of Allaah, keeping it confined to the commandments of Allaah and preventing it from complaining about and becoming angered with His decrees. The Second Principle: Certainty-and that is firm, established and unshakeable faith in which there is no doubt and (the faith) which does not hesitate, suspect or doubt in the five fundamentals that Allaah, the Exalted, has mentioned in His saying: It is not Al-Birr (piety, righteousness and obedience to Allaah) that you turn your faces towards east and (or) west (in prayers); but Al-Birr is (the quality of) the one who believes in Allaah, the Last Day, the Angels, the Book and the Prophets. [Soorah al-Baqarah (2):177]. and in His saying: And whosoever disbelieves in Allaah, His Angels, His Books, His Messengers and the Last Day-then indeed he has strayed far away. [Soorah an-Nisaa (4):136]. and His saying: The Messenger believes in what has been sent down to him from his Lord, and (so do) the believers. Each one believes in Allaah, His Angels, His Books and His Messengers. They say, We make no distinction between one another of His Messengers [Soorah al-Baqarah (2):285]. And having faith in the Final Day is included in having faith in the Books and Messengers. To be continued in Shaa ALLAH. May ALLAH keep guiding us all and protect us from any satanic influences. BismilLaah.  Tolerance (samah) is an important trait of a Muslim’s good character. We Muslims should be kind and gentle, patient with people, forgiving of bad character, and lenient whenever possible. The Prophet Mohammed Sallallahu Alaihi Wasallam commanded us to avoid causing unnecessary difficulty and hardship in people’s lives and to inspire people with graceful speech. Make things easy and do not make things difficult. Give glad tidings and do not repel people. Cooperate with each other and do not become divided. Sahih Bukhari 2873, Grade: Muttafaqun Alayhi. This command is closely related to the need of a Muslim to control his or her anger. Unrestrained anger leads to numerous sins and bad deeds, so Muslims must temper their anger with patience, tolerance, and the ability to hold back harmful words.
